Output 2bd8d0831bdad3720bf8f953e7868247c4163a27d595035e0a9b01b033674f75:2

value
21305466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d5591ac4ff0c998c1156b7f0996013af96c0746 OP_EQUAL
address
3QnXPWyh5bN7PPg2Q9JdjXYW91beAEWknR
transaction
2bd8d0831bdad3720bf8f953e7868247c4163a27d595035e0a9b01b033674f75
spent
true